Occupational health and safety (OHS) is a critical field that ensures the well-being of employees in the workplace. With increasing awareness of workplace safety and stringent regulations, the demand for skilled professionals in this domain is on the rise. A Master of Science (MSc) in Occupational Health and Safety Management is a comprehensive program designed to equip students with the knowledge and skills needed to excel in this field. This 12-month course is an excellent choice for those looking to advance their careers in OHS.
Did you know? According to the International Labour Organization (ILO), over 2.78 million workers die annually due to occupational accidents or work-related diseases. This highlights the urgent need for effective occupational health and safety management systems.
